#f9bbf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9bbfe is composed of 97.6% red, 73.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 26.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 295.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 86.5%. #f9bbf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f377fd.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

Shades and Tints of #f9bbf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090009 is the darkest color, while #fef5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9bbf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dedbde is the less saturated color, while #f9bbfe is the most saturated one.
